Prescription Drugs

While the discussion of dangerous drugs is often centered on illicit substances such as cocaine, ecstasy and heroin prescription drugs can be just as dangerous when they are not properly evaluated and approved by doctors and manufacturers. Every year, more people die from overdoses of prescription drugs than from drunk driving accidents. About 70 percent of adults in the United States take at least one prescription drug and a lot of these medications can have severe side effects. Drug Recalls

Drug recalls can be a major issue for those who take certain medications. When a pharmaceutical company finds that a medication could cause harm, or has received reports of injuries from patients, they could recall the product. It could be over-the-counter or prescription medications as well as medical devices. Some recalls are voluntary while others are required. Whatever the reason for a recall anyone who has suffered injuries should seek medical attention and contact a dangerous drugs lawsuit drugs lawyer to learn about their legal options.

When the FDA issues a drug recall they issue a public announcement and send out letters to all healthcare professionals who prescribed or distributed the drug. The FDA also attempts to communicate clinically-important recall information via its website.

Some drug recalls occur as an outcome of a contamination. Others are caused by a flaw or failure in the manufacturing process. Even if a pharmaceutical company is FDA-approved there are risks with the manufacturing of medications.

The FDA will classify a drug recall as a Class I, II or III recall depending on the severity of the problem. A class I recall involves an unsafe, defective drug that poses a serious health risk. A class II recall moderately involves a drug with an increased risk of injury or illness but not a direct danger to health. A class III recall is a minor recall that does not require the pharmaceutical company to take legal action. It is when a drug is in violation of a minor point but doesn't pose a immediate danger of injury or illness humans.
